  • ARREST MADE FOLLOWING FIREARM DISCHARGE AND STABBING IN HULME

    At around 3.40am on Monday 7 February 2022, police were called to reports of a disturbance on Eliza Street, Manchester.

    Enquiries have established that a firearm had been discharged and a 49-year-old man had been stabbed.

    Emergency services attended and the victim was taken to hospital with a stab wound to the neck. He has since been discharged from hospital.

    Today (8 February) officers arrested a 36-year-old man on suspicion of attempt murder. He remains in custody for questioning.
